10 Thing to consider when choosing a Addiction Medicine Specialist in South Africa

Choosing the right addiction medicine specialist is crucial for individuals seeking help in overcoming substance abuse and addiction. Addiction medicine specialists are healthcare professionals with specialized training in diagnosing, treating, and managing addiction disorders. When selecting an addiction medicine specialist in South Africa, consider the following ten factors to ensure you receive the comprehensive and personalized care you need.

  1. Credentials and Certification: Ensure that the addiction medicine specialist is appropriately certified and holds the necessary qualifications. Look for certifications from reputable organizations such as the South African Society of Addiction Medicine (SASAM). Certification confirms that the specialist has received specific training in addiction medicine and follows established standards of practice.
  2. Experience and Expertise: Evaluate the specialist’s experience and expertise in addiction medicine. Consider the number of years they have been practicing in the field and their experience in treating various types of addictions. An experienced specialist will have encountered diverse cases and developed a deeper understanding of addiction and its complexities.
  3. Treatment Approach: Explore the specialist’s treatment approach and philosophy. Addiction medicine encompasses a range of treatment modalities, including medication-assisted treatment, behavioral therapy, and holistic approaches. Choose a specialist whose treatment approach aligns with your preferences and needs.
  4. Collaborative Care: Addiction treatment often requires a multidisciplinary approach. Consider the specialist’s ability to collaborate with other healthcare professionals, therapists, and support groups to provide comprehensive care. A collaborative approach enhances the effectiveness and success of addiction treatment.
  5. Evidence-Based Practices: Look for an addiction medicine specialist who follows evidence-based practices supported by scientific research. Evidence-based treatments have been proven effective in helping individuals overcome addiction and achieve long-term recovery. Inquire about the specialist’s familiarity with current research and their integration of evidence-based approaches into their treatment plans.
  6. Continuity of Care: Addiction recovery is a long-term process that may involve various stages and levels of care. Choose a specialist who provides continuity of care, offering ongoing support and follow-up services throughout your recovery journey. A comprehensive and continuous care approach increases the likelihood of sustained recovery.
  7. Confidentiality and Privacy: Confidentiality is vital in addiction medicine. Verify that the specialist follows strict privacy and confidentiality protocols, ensuring that your personal information and treatment details are kept secure. Trust and privacy are essential elements in building a therapeutic relationship with your addiction medicine specialist.
  8. Family Involvement: Addiction affects not only the individual but also their loved ones. Consider the specialist’s approach to involving family members in the treatment process. Family support and education can play a significant role in long-term recovery. A specialist who recognizes the importance of family involvement can provide a more holistic approach to treatment.
  9. Availability and Accessibility: Timely access to addiction medicine services is crucial, especially during critical periods of need. Consider the specialist’s availability for appointments and their responsiveness to inquiries or emergencies. A specialist who is accessible and able to provide timely care ensures that you receive the support you need when you need it.
  10. Supportive and Non-Judgmental Approach: Overcoming addiction requires a supportive and non-judgmental environment. Choose a specialist who demonstrates empathy, compassion, and a non-judgmental attitude towards individuals struggling with addiction. A supportive specialist creates a safe space where you can openly discuss your challenges and work towards recovery without fear of stigma or judgment.

Choosing the right addiction medicine specialist in South Africa is a critical step towards overcoming addiction and achieving lasting recovery. By considering factors such as credentials, experience, treatment approach, collaborative care, evidence-based practices, continuity of care, confidentiality, family involvement, availability, and a supportive approach, you can find an addiction medicine specialist who provides the comprehensive, personalized, and compassionate care necessary for your successful journey towards recovery.
